The sold production of prefabricated buildings of metal of iron or steel in France is projected to increase annually from €2.84 billion in 2024 to €3.09 billion in 2028. This represents steady growth with year-on-year increases of approximately 2.2% to 2.3%. By measuring these figures against 2023's sold production value of around €2.78 billion, it highlights consistent growth, with a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of about 2.1% over the projected period.
